2025年考研历史学专业基础综合试卷(含答案).docxVIP

2025年考研历史学专业基础综合试卷(含答案).docx

  1. 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

2025年考研历史学专业基础综合试卷(含答案)

考试时间:______分钟总分:______分姓名:______

一、名词解释(每小题5分,共20分)

1.算法

2.数据结构

3.操作系统

4.计算机网络

二、简答题(每小题10分,共40分)

1.简述线性表的特点。

2.解释什么是栈,并说明栈的基本操作。

3.概述操作系统的主要功能。

4.说明计算机网络的主要组成部分。

三、论述题(每小题25分,共50分)

1.论述数据结构在计算机科学中的重要性。

2.分析操作系统对计算机系统资源的管理方式。

试卷答案

一、名词解释

1.算法:算法是指为解决特定问题而设计的一系列明确的、有限的指令或步骤。它具有有穷性、确定性、可行性、输入和输出等基本特性。算法是计算机科学的核心概念之一,是程序设计的基础。

*解析思路:解释算法的定义,强调其作为解决问题步骤序列的本质,并点明其核心特性。

2.数据结构:数据结构是指数据元素及其之间的逻辑关系和物理存储方式的集合。它是指相互关联的数据元素的集合,以及对这些数据元素进行操作的规则。常见的数据结构包括线性结构(如数组、链表、栈、队列)、非线性结构(如树、图)等。

*解析思路:从数据元素和逻辑/物理关系两方面定义数据结构,并举例说明常见类型,体现其组织数据的方式。

3.操作系统:操作系统是计算机系统中最基本、最重要的系统软件,它负责管理计算机系统的硬件和软件资源,并为用户和应用程序提供服务和接口。操作系统的主要功能包括进程管理、内存管理、文件系统管理、设备管理、用户接口等。

*解析思路:阐述操作系统的定义和核心地位,并列举其关键功能模块,说明其在计算机系统中的作用。

4.计算机网络:计算机网络是指将多台地理位置分散的、具有独立功能的计算机通过通信设备和线路连接起来,在网络协议的管理下,实现资源共享和信息传递的系统。计算机网络主要由硬件(如计算机、通信设备、传输介质)和软件(如网络协议、网络操作系统)组成。

*解析思路:解释计算机网络的基本定义,强调其连接性、资源共享和信息传递的功能,并简述其组成要素。

二、简答题

1.简述线性表的特点。

*线性表是一种基本的数据结构,其中的元素具有一对一的逻辑关系,即除了第一个元素和最后一个元素外,其他每个元素都有且仅有一个前驱和一个后继。线性表中的元素在内存中可以连续存储,也可以分散存储。常见的线性表操作包括插入、删除、查找、遍历等。

*解析思路:阐述线性表的定义,强调其一对一的逻辑关系,说明其存储方式的可能性,并列举其基本操作。

2.解释什么是栈,并说明栈的基本操作。

*栈是一种特殊的线性表,它只允许在表的一端(称为栈顶)进行插入和删除操作。栈具有后进先出(LIFO)的特点,即最后放入栈中的元素会最先被取出。栈的基本操作包括入栈(push)、出栈(pop)和查看栈顶元素(peek)。

*解析思路:首先定义栈及其特殊性(一端操作),然后强调其LIFO特性,最后列出其核心基本操作。

3.概述操作系统的主要功能。

*操作系统的主要功能包括进程管理(负责进程创建、调度、终止等)、内存管理(负责内存分配、回收和保护)、文件系统管理(负责文件的创建、删除、读写和目录管理)、设备管理(负责设备分配、控制和驱动)以及提供用户接口(如命令接口和图形用户界面)。

*解析思路:按照操作系统的核心功能模块进行分类阐述,覆盖进程、内存、文件、设备管理及用户接口等方面。

4.说明计算机网络的主要组成部分。

*计算机网络主要由硬件和软件两部分组成。硬件部分包括计算机主机(服务器、客户端)、通信设备(如路由器、交换机、调制解调器)和传输介质(如电缆、光纤、无线电波);软件部分主要包括网络协议(如TCP/IP协议族)和网络操作系统(如WindowsServer、Linux)。

*解析思路:明确计算机网络由硬件和软件构成,并分别详细列举其包含的具体元素。

三、论述题

1.论述数据结构在计算机科学中的重要性。

*数据结构是计算机科学的基础和核心,它为数据的存储、组织和管理提供了有效的工具和方法。合理选择和设计数据结构可以显著提高程序的效率,降低时间复杂度和空间复杂度。数据结构是算法实现的基础,不同的数据结构适用于不同的算法,直接影响程序的执行速度和资源消耗。掌握数据结构对于编写高效、优化的程序至关重要,也是计算机科学研究和应用的基础。

*解析思路:首先强调数据结构在计算机科学中的基础地位,然后从提高程序效率、算法实现基

文档评论(0)

138****9599 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档